EAST AFRICAN CROWNED CRANE (Regulorum Gibbericeps)
Type: Bird
Range: Africa
Diet: Omnivore
Height: 35 - 38 inches
Weight: 4 - 7 lbs.
Cranes pair for life and courtship consists of dance-like motions that include behaviours such as bowing, jumping, running, stick or grass tossing and wing flapping. Both parents participate in the incubation process. The chicks can run as soon as they hatch.
Fun Fact: East African or Grey Crowned Cranes are non-migratory and are the only crane to perch in trees.
